Kinds Of Audi A1 Keys
Before delving into the process of acquiring a replacement key, it is necessary to comprehend the types of keys offered for the Audi A1. There are typically three categories:
1. Standard Key
- This is the standard type of key that runs a basic locking system.
- It does not have any electronic elements and therefore is the most convenient to replace in terms of cost and effort.
2. Transponder Key
- The transponder key is embedded with a microchip that communicates with the car's ignition system.
- This key avoids unapproved gain access to, adding a layer of security to the automobile.
3. Smart Key/Fob
- The most advanced option, wise keys enable keyless entry and starting.
- These keys operate through a cordless signal, which communicates with the lorry's systems.
Each key type has its own set of functions and benefits, and understanding which one is required is vital before continuing with a replacement.
Steps to Obtain an Audi A1 Replacement Key
The procedure of obtaining a replacement key for an Audi A1 can vary depending upon the kind of key, whether it's a conventional, transponder, or clever key. Here's a streamlined outline of the general steps involved:
Step 1: Verify Ownership
Before any locksmith or dealer can offer a replacement key, it is vital to show ownership of the automobile. This typically requires:
- Vehicle registration documents
- Legitimate identification (motorist's license, passport)
- The Vehicle Identification Number (VIN)
Step 2: Choose Where to Get the Replacement
Possible options for obtaining a replacement key consist of:
Authorized Audi Dealership: While frequently more pricey, authorized dealers have access to your car's key codes and can program new keys on-site.
Automotive Locksmiths: A reputable locksmith professional can develop and program replacement keys, often at a lower cost than car dealerships.
Online Services: Some business use customized keys that can be configured based upon the VIN, however this can be dangerous if not done through trustworthy services.
Action 3: Programming the Key
For keys with transponder chip innovation or wise keys, the new key should be set to match the vehicle's system. This is typically done using specialized diagnostic devices. The procedure might differ based on the key type and chosen company.
Step 4: Test the Key
Upon getting the new key, it's crucial to test its functionality. Ensure that:
- The key starts the automobile.
- The remote functions for locking/unlocking doors and trunk work effectively.
Cost Considerations
The cost of replacing an Audi A1 key can vary substantially based upon several aspects:
- Key Type: Traditional keys are typically less expensive compared to transponder and smart keys.
- Vendor: Dealership costs can be high due to labor and exclusive technologies, while locksmiths might offer competitive prices.
- Programming Fees: Costs may be sustained for programming the key, especially for advanced wise keys.
Here's a rough estimate of what you might anticipate:
- Traditional Key: ₤ 50 – ₤ 150
- Transponder Key: ₤ 100 – ₤ 300
- Smart Key/Fob: ₤ 200 – ₤ 600
Frequently Asked Questions about Audi A1 Replacement Keys
1. Can I get a replacement key without the initial?
While it is possible, it usually requires more effort, as key codes are needed for the majority of types. Proving ownership is vital, and the specifics will depend upon the supplier.
2. What if I have lost all of my keys?
If you have actually lost all keys, pulling the automobile to a dealership or locksmith professional might be essential, as they will need to access the ignition system directly.
3. Will a replacement key space my service warranty?
No, acquiring a replacement key does not void your vehicle's warranty. Nevertheless, utilizing unapproved provider may affect other elements of car services.
4. How long does it take to get a replacement key?
The time taken can vary; a dealership may require a few days to purchase and program a new key, whereas an experienced locksmith professional may have it prepared in a matter of hours.
5. What should I do if my key is not functioning properly?
If a key is malfunctioning, first inspect the battery if it is a smart key. If problems persist, consult a professional locksmith or dealer for assistance.
